First published in 1905, Old Scrooge is a dramatized version of Charles Dickens' beloved Christmas tale, A Christmas Carol. With lively dialogue and engaging characters, Old Scrooge is a perfect choice for community and school theater productions or for anyone looking to experience a classic story in a new way.

There the orphan Pip is disturbed to meet an escaped convict, Magwitch, but gives him food, in an encounter that is to haunt both their lives. How Pip receives riches from a mysterious benefactor, snobbishly abandons his friends for London society and 'great expectations', and grows through misfortune and suffering to maturity is the theme of one of Dickens's best loved novels.
